博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Visual Studio 2015 for Linux更好地支持Linux下的开发
阅读量:6349 次
发布时间:2019-06-22

本文共 661 字,大约阅读时间需要 2 分钟。

Visual C++ for Linux扩展使Visual Studio 2015的用户可以在VS2015中编写C或者C++代码,并将代码部署到基于Linux的系统中去编译和调试。源代码和项目文件通过SSH传输到远程机上,程序的输出将显示在Visual Studio上。

\\

Microsoft的Marc Goodner分享了更多有关新版本(1.0.5)的发布,据他所述,新版本在以下的几个领域中提供了新的功能:makefile项目模板、远程源复制管理、可重写的C/C++编译器路径以及新的调试选项。

\\

Makefile项目模板使你能够在远程机上使用现有的编译系统(make、CMake等等),可以在通过VS2015项目属性设置了解更多。通常来说,流程是在VS2015中编辑代码,通知VS2015准备编译,调用现有的编译系统进行编译,最后在Visual Studio中调试产生的程序。

\\

对于源文件是否被复制到远程机上现在有更细化的粒度控制。文件是否需要传输来编译可以在文件或是项目级别中进行配置。另外一个可修改的配置选项是指定使用哪个编译器进行编译。项目可以选择使用Clang或是任意一个项目所需的编译器版本。最后调试器可以添加额外的命令行参数,调试模式可以进行设置。当本地机运行Windows操作系统,没有合适版本的gdb的时候,切换调试模式是非常有用的。

\\

用户可以在Visual Studio Gallery到这个扩展,感兴趣的开发者可以浏览在GitHub上的项目网页了解详情。

\\

查看英文原文

转载地址:http://vztla.baihongyu.com/

你可能感兴趣的文章
线性结构上的动态规划--算法竞赛入门经典笔记
查看>>
面试官:你使用webpack时手写过loader,分离过模块吗?
查看>>
Ubuntu 16.04系统下 对OpenJDK编译好的Hotspot 进行调试
查看>>
00-利用思维导图梳理JavaSE基础知识-持续更新中!
查看>>
java中三种注释及其实际应用的意义
查看>>
Emacs 24.2 for Mac OS X 最新版的 MAC Emacs 安装包
查看>>
让龙芯小本真正发挥作用-用8089D打造自己的Github服务器
查看>>
【三石jQuery视频教程】01.图片循环展示
查看>>
ngrok
查看>>
ThinkPHP 模板变量输出
查看>>
android系统信息(内存、cpu、sd卡、电量、版本)获取
查看>>
HTML5、WebKit与移动应用开发
查看>>
面google的试题,对google面试题的衍生推导
查看>>
Eclipse Debug Android Native Application
查看>>
java动态代理
查看>>
node.js原型继承
查看>>
揭露让Linux与Windows隔阂消失的奥秘(1)
查看>>
我的友情链接
查看>>
Mysql备份和恢复策略
查看>>
linux17-邮件服务器
查看>>